De jure | Segregation, Meaning, De Facto, & Definition | Britannica
de jure, legal concept that refers to what happens according to the law, in contrast to de facto (Latin: “from the fact”), which is used to refer to what happens in practice or in reality.

de jure | Wex | US Law | LII / Legal Information Institute
De jure is the Latin expression for “by law” or “by right” and is used to describe a practice that exists by right or according to law. In contemporary use, the phrase almost always means “as a matter of law.”
